Output ddfa44e2ab73e86a12c2084e26c1dc0b141d83ca35147cac57637cde55e77c85:1

value
9579690
script pubkey
OP_0 OP_PUSHBYTES_20 76f82290d16b33571d166275f3079ae71b0c4cc5
address
bc1qwmuz9yx3dve4w8gkvf6lxpu6uudscnx9ms5r38
transaction
ddfa44e2ab73e86a12c2084e26c1dc0b141d83ca35147cac57637cde55e77c85